About This Item
william henry hills [printer] sunderland 1862. first edition viii+94pp [col.frontis of coat of arms] VG+ (green cloth w.blind ruled borders,mod.rubbed and soiled,sl.bumps and wear to extrems.,owner's bookplate to front pastedown,prelims.and content edges sl.soiled)
